About this trial
A Phase 3, Randomized, Double-Masked, Active-Controlled Trial in Adults with Macular Neovascularization Secondary to Age-Related Macular Degeneration
Eligibility criteria
Qualifiers
≥50 years of age at time of consent
Treatment naïve, i.e. no prior IVT anti-VEGF therapy OR
Previously treated with no more than 4 IVT anti-VEGF injections due to nAMD and received diagnosis of nAMD no more than 6 months prior to the Screening Visit AND documented evidence of anatomical improvement and visual stability/improvement in response to previous IVT anti-VEGF treatment, as determined by the Investigator
Active subfoveal MNV or juxtafoveal/ extrafoveal MNV with a subfoveal component (where activity is defined as evidence of SRF, IRF, subretinal hyperreflective material, or leakage) identified by fluorescein angiography (FA) or spectral domain optical coherence tomography (SD-OCT) , in the study eye, at the Screening Visit confirmed by the Reading Center
Disqualifiers
MNV due to causes other than nAMD in either eye (Fibrosis, atrophy, or subretinal hemorrhage in the foveal central subfield (1 mm diameter)
History of retinal detachment in the study eye
History of or presence of active inflammation in either eye
Glaucoma or intraocular hypertension requiring more than 2 topical medications for control
Trial design
Treatments tested in this trial
- 4D-150 IVT (3E10 vg/eye)
- EYLEA® (aflibercept) Injection 2 mg (0.05mL)
